Wise County, TX Water Not Well

September 21, 2009 By TXsharon

From the Wise County Messenger: Water not all wellWhat's in the water?Total dissolved solids: 1,220 mg/L (EPA limit: 500 mg/L)Chloride: 577 mg/L (EPA limit: 250 mg/L)Sodium: 381 mg/L (EPA: 20 mg/L) That sounds a lot like contamination from drilling … [Read more...]
